IMPORTANCE OF EXERCISE, BASIC NEEDS EXPLAINED
The first and most vital issue that awaits the astronauts on the ISS, and in house, is zero gravity.
The house vacationers discovered to dwell “floating” and acclimatize to zero gravity by coaching underwater on Earth, subsequently, they should train for 2 hours every single day on the ISS to take care of their our bodies.
Otherwise, they could face muscle and bone loss, as being an area traveler requires the flexibility to work beneath stress and strain, a powerful thoughts, in addition to a wholesome bodily integrity.
Consuming meals and drinks in zero gravity can also be fairly uncommon, since liquid disperses and floats within the air, which is why these commodities are saved in particular packages.
Systems have been developed to fulfill primary dietary wants, in addition to particular preferences for all times in house, nevertheless, most meals remains to be canned and contained in proprietary packaging.
There are already greater than 300 rations of meals obtainable and house vacationers may convey meals of their alternative.
Almost all of the meals was ready a 12 months or two in the past within the type of canned, bagged, irradiated or frozen meals.
1 DAY OF SPACE TRAVELERS
According to the final working self-discipline, the house vacationers will begin experiments upon arrival to the ISS.
Throughout the two-week interval, the crew will begin the day at 0600GMT (1 a.m. EST), as is custom on the orbiting station.
After breakfast and socializing with crewmates, they may meet with mission management to debate the day’s schedule and missions.
During the day, they may train for no less than two hours and within the night, they may have dinner after they’ve already executed their work for the day.
At 2200GMT (5 p.m. EST), they may retreat to their sleeping compartment and end the day in sleeping luggage.
Unlike on Earth, one can not make bodily contact with sleeping luggage since they merely float as a consequence of zero gravity, subsequently, the time period “lying down” doesn’t apply within the strict sense, nevertheless, they’ll sleep the wrong way up.
RECYCLIZATION ALLOWS WATER TO BE REUSED
Water is extracted from respiratory, bodily waste, and common water from house vacationers, which is then purified and used as the principle supply of liquid on the ISS. Ninety-three p.c of the overall water is recycled, since every liter of water externally delivered to the orbiting station prices a fortune.
The water recycling system reduces the crew’s dependence on spacecraft-borne water by 65%, in keeping with NASA.
